Market Overview:

The Autopilot System market refers to the adv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) that provide autonomous capabilities to vehicles. These systems use various sensors, cameras, and algorithms to automate functions such as steering, acceleration, and braking. The market for autopilot systems is driven by the increasing demand for autonomous vehicles, as they offer enhanced safety, convenience, and efficiency. Autopilot systems are widely used in passenger cars, commercial vehicles, and drones. The market is also witnessing significant technological advancements, such as the integ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ning, which are further fueling market growth.

SWOT Analysis:

Strength: The autopilot system market is experiencing strong growth due to the increasing demand for autonomous vehicles. This is driven by factors such as the need for enhanced safety and convenience, as well as advancements in technology. Autopilot systems offer features such as lane-keeping, adaptive cruise control, and automated parking, which are highly valued by consumers.

Weakness: One weakness of the autopilot system market is the high cost of implementation and maintenance. These systems require advanced technology and infrastructure, which can be expensive to develop and maintain. Additionally, concerns regarding the reliability and safety of autopilot systems pose a challenge to market growth.

Opportunity: There are several opportunities for the autopilot system market to expand in the coming years. Firstly, the increasing focus on reducing carbon emissions and promoting sustainable transportation is expected to drive the demand for electric and autonomous vehicles. Secondly, the rise of ride-sharing and mobility-as-a-service models presents an opportunity for autopilot systems to be integrated into shared autonomous vehicles, offering convenience and efficiency to consumers.

Threats: The autopilot system market faces threats in terms of regulatory and legal challenges. As autonomous vehicles become more prevalent, there are concerns regarding liability and responsibility in the event of accidents or malfunctions. Additionally, cybersecurity risks pose a threat to the adoption of autopilot systems, as the potential for hacking and unauthorized access to vehicle systems could compromise safety and trust.
